Kirthar National Park – The Hub of Wildlife
One of the largest Wildlife reserves in Pakistan, Kirthar National Park is located in Dadu area of the province of Sindh in Pakistan. The park was founded in 1974 and it covers a total area of over 3000 km/sq. It has been declared as the second largest National Park of Pakistan with Hingol National Park being the first one. Lowari Pass
From deep within Chitral originates Lowari Pass which connects it to Dir, Khyber-Pakhtunkhwa. It is by a long way the lowermost pass i.e. 10,230 ft. to come in Chitral as others range from 12,000 – 15,000 ft. Shandur Pass
Pakistan is a beautiful country with extraordinary places. One of such amazing places of Pakistan is Shandur Pass. Shandur Pass is famous around the world because the world’s highest ground of polo is there constructed at height of around 3738 meters from the level of sea.
